What are the most common Subaru repair issues you see in Reinbeck, and are they affected by our local roads or climate?

The most frequent issues for Subarus in our area are head gasket failures on older models (like the 2.5L engines in Outbacks and Foresters) and CV joint wear. Reinbeck's rural roads and seasonal temperature extremes can accelerate these problems, with potholes stressing suspension components and winter conditions testing the all-wheel-drive system.

When should I seek service for my Subaru's all-wheel-drive system, given our Iowa winters and muddy rural roads?

Seek service immediately if you notice binding or jerking during turns, unusual noises from the drivetrain, or a dashboard warning light (like the AT OIL TEMP or AWD light). Proactive maintenance, like differential fluid changes every 30,000-60,000 miles, is crucial here due to the stress from Reinbeck's slippery winter conditions and unpaved roads.

Are Subaru repair costs generally higher in Reinbeck compared to larger cities, and what's a fair price for common services?

Labor rates in Reinbeck may be slightly lower than in metropolitan areas, but parts costs are consistent. For common services, a fair price range is $150-$300 for a brake job (per axle) or $600-$1,200 for a timing belt replacement, which is critical on many Subarus. Always get a detailed written estimate upfront.

What local considerations should I keep in mind for Subaru maintenance in Reinbeck?

Prioritize undercarriage inspections for rust due to Iowa road salt and frequent checks of suspension components due to area potholes and gravel roads. Also, ensure your chosen shop uses the correct Subaru-specified fluids, particularly for the differentials and transmission, to keep the all-wheel-drive system functioning optimally for our weather.
